Transaction e765385caf7ae3f267c9c1ab5314e99e674f4feee59637189d4d909ae0261441
1 Input
1 Output
-
e765385caf7ae3f267c9c1ab5314e99e674f4feee59637189d4d909ae0261441:0
- value
- 29952
- script pubkey
- OP_0 OP_PUSHBYTES_20 bbc3c7dd6b2f54eb0416973119f3ebaf5a937656
- address
- bc1qh0pu0htt9a2wkpqkjuc3nult4adfxajk8gdzzm